Sometime in mid-2021 the Federal Communications Commission
(FCC) will complete their transition to
“electronic correspondence and will no longer print or provide wireless
licensees with hard-copy authorizations or registrations by mail.”
This transition will require all Amateur Radio licensees—both existing
and applicants—to provide a valid e-mail address on license applications.
Licensees will also be required to maintain a valid e-mail address in their
ULS record in the same way that they must maintain a valid mailing address.
